Prompt
12-minute station: measure/interpret a plotted growth set for a school-age child with short stature concern and counsel the caregiver.
Objectives
- Confirm measurement and chart quality before interpretation. [1]
- Interpret absolute position, velocity and mid-parental context. [3]
- Explain ICP-phase physiology in plain registrar language. [4]
- Counsel without blame and set a clear follow-up plan. [5]
